The basic book on Santana at this point is both he and the Twins are looking for a ransom Hes willing to give the Twins a discount of 21 mil per for 6 outside of Minny he is looking to be the first 25 million dollar pitcher and the Twins are looking for at least 1 major league on the brink of being an all star player and 2 A pitching prospects. My problems w/ that: 1.Pitchers are so year to year, even one as good as Santana, that 6 years at 25 mil per is a little pricey 2.He didnt come up through your own teams system so you dont know how he was handled(ties into #3) 3.Hes got a lot of miledge on that arm for only being 27. Hes always going deep into games and you have to wonder how long he could keep it up In any case hes the best in the game and left handed so he would be an upgrade for anyone and if I'm the Twins and I can get what there asking I'd prolly do it

  5. So I was talking about this with some people in class and heres what we came up with: 1. Free Agent: Only one worth looking at is Mike Lowell from the Red Sox and he isn't going anywhere IMO 2.In House: -Betemit would be the logical candidate but we're really not as high on him as the Yankee Organization is -Moving Cano to third, he has the arm for it and range but hes really improved his Defense so much at 2nd. -Andy Phillips, I think him battling out w/ Betemit is the last resort option for the Yankees 3.Minors -Not really much there in terms of offense, you guys have some good young defenders there though but no one who is major league ready 4.Trade -J.Crede: Good player but he does get injured an awful lot. Could probably get him a little cheaper because the White Sox would be selling low -S.Rolan I guess the Yankees have liked him for awhile, I wouldn't be willing to give up anything of real worth for him unless St.Louis eats most the contract and even then I dont know -A.Beltre: I guess he might be available bbecausec Seattle wants to start sinking more $$$ into the rotation. Would cost to much IMO though -M.Cabrera: Uber talented w/ the bat. Very overrated defender IMO and is said to be a bit of a slacker, not to mention his weight gain. The Marlins would want a ransom for him and he doesnt want to leave the Miami area. -T.Glaus: Might be on the block, but and I wouldnt mind him. That would be a tricky in Divisional trade though.
